The global telecom surroundings are getting into a transformative phase in 2025 as countries boost up adoption of the 6 GHz spectrum for subsequent-era Wi-Fi. With demand for high-ability, low-latency connectivity surging across homes, enterprises, and public spaces, the 6 GHz band—spanning 5925–7125 MHz—has emerged as the world’s most valuable unlicensed spectrum aid. It is permitting Wi-Fi 6E and powering the rollout of Wi-Fi 7, setting the stage for a major leap in wireless performance. 

Over sixty five nations have now opened a few or all of the 6 GHz band for unlicensed use, representing greater than 4.5 billion humans globally. Early adopters consisting of the United States, the UK, South Korea, Brazil, Saudi Arabia, and the EU bloc have turn out to be reference points for huge-scale deployments. These markets are already witnessing advanced throughput, decreased congestion, and help for bandwidth-heavy packages which include AR/VR, 8K streaming, agency automation, and high-density IoT. 

In Asia-Pacific, Wi-Fi 7 momentum is accelerating. China, Japan, and India are at one-of-a-kind degrees of regulatory evaluation, but interest is intensifying as device ecosystems grow. Consumer electronics giants have ramped up manufacturing of Wi-Fi 7-enabled smartphones, routers, and laptops, making 2025 the primary yr whilst subsequent-gen Wi-Fi hardware turns into mainstream. 

Enterprise adoption is also hovering. Cloud vendors, manufacturing hubs, and smart-town projects are integrating 6 GHz Wi-Fi to satisfy call for for deterministic, low-latency wi-fi networks. The generation is increasingly visible as a complementary layer to 5G, especially for indoor and stuck packages wherein Wi-Fi’s fee efficiency and simplicity of deployment dominate. 

With the 6 GHz spectrum handing over wider channels—up to 320 MHz—Wi-Fi 7 guarantees multi-gigabit speeds and fiber-like wireless experiences. As international regulatory alignment strengthens and tool ecosystems mature, 2025 is anticipated to be the inflection factor that drives the subsequent wireless revolution.
